Conversion Rate Optimization (CRO)
The systematic process of increasing the percentage of website visitors who complete a desired action, such as making a purchase.
Examples
- 1A/B testing whether showing 24 or 48 products per collection page leads to more purchases
- 2Removing out-of-stock items from collections, resulting in a 15% conversion rate increase by eliminating dead-end clicks
- 3Testing different product sort orders — best-selling vs. newest-first — to find which converts better per collection
